1. Audit Your Current Stack Before Adding Anything New
The Challenge It Solves
Most B2B SaaS marketing teams accumulate tools over time without a structured review process. A tool purchased to solve one problem two years ago may now overlap with three other platforms in your stack. This redundancy creates conflicting data, unnecessary spend, and integration headaches that slow down every reporting workflow.
The Strategy Explained
Before evaluating any new software, map every existing tool against the core functions of your marketing operations: lead capture, campaign management, attribution, CRM sync, email automation, and analytics. For each tool, document what data it collects, where that data goes, and whether it integrates with the rest of your stack.
The goal is to identify three things: tools that duplicate functionality, gaps where no tool is covering a critical function, and broken or manual integrations that introduce data latency and errors. This audit becomes your foundation for every purchasing and configuration decision that follows.
Implementation Steps
1. List every marketing tool currently in use, including any tools managed by sales, RevOps, or product teams that touch marketing data.
2. Categorize each tool by function: attribution, automation, analytics, CRM, ad management, content, or other.
3. Map the data flows between tools, noting which connections are native integrations, which rely on Zapier or manual exports, and which have no connection at all.
4. Score each tool on two dimensions: how critical it is to your core marketing operations, and how well it integrates with the rest of your stack.
5. Identify candidates for consolidation, replacement, or deeper configuration before adding anything new.
Pro Tips
Involve your RevOps or data team in this audit. They will often surface integration failures and data quality issues that marketing teams are not aware of. Prioritize tools that sit at the center of your data flows, since those are the ones where gaps cause the most downstream damage.
2. Build Around a Single Source of Attribution Truth
The Challenge It Solves
When attribution data lives in multiple disconnected platforms, every team has a different answer to the question of what is driving revenue. Ad platforms report their own conversions, the CRM tracks leads independently, and website analytics tells a third story. The result is disagreement, distrust, and decisions made on incomplete information.
The Strategy Explained
A single source of attribution truth means centralizing data from your ad platforms, CRM, and website into one unified reporting layer where every conversion, lead, and deal is connected to the marketing touchpoints that influenced it. This is the architectural foundation of a high-performance marketing operations tech stack.
Multi-touch attribution is particularly important for B2B SaaS, where buying cycles typically involve multiple decision-makers and many touchpoints across channels over an extended period. Last-click attribution systematically undercredits the top-of-funnel channels that generate awareness and the mid-funnel content that nurtures intent. A unified attribution system gives every channel its accurate share of credit.

3. Implement Server-Side Tracking to Protect Data Quality
The Challenge It Solves
Browser-based pixel tracking is increasingly unreliable. Ad blockers, browser privacy restrictions like Intelligent Tracking Prevention in Safari, and the broader shift away from third-party cookies all degrade the quality of conversion signals that your ad platforms and analytics tools receive. When conversion data is incomplete, your attribution is inaccurate and your ad platform algorithms are optimizing against a distorted signal.
The Strategy Explained
Server-side tracking sends conversion events directly from your server to ad platforms and analytics systems, bypassing the browser entirely. This approach is far more resistant to ad blockers and browser restrictions because the data never travels through the client-side environment where it can be intercepted or blocked.
Conversion API integration, which is officially recommended by both Meta and Google, is the primary mechanism for server-side event delivery. When combined with pixel tracking, server-side events fill the gaps that browser-based tracking misses, recovering lost conversion signal and giving your ad platform algorithms more complete data to work with.

Implementation Steps
1. Audit your current tracking setup to identify what percentage of conversions are being captured by your existing pixel implementation versus what your CRM or payment system records.
2. Implement Conversion API for Meta and the Google Ads enhanced conversions framework to establish server-side event delivery.
3. Configure event deduplication to ensure that events captured by both the pixel and the server-side integration are not double-counted in your ad platform reporting.
4. Validate your implementation by comparing server-side event volume against CRM conversion records over a 30-day window.
Pro Tips
Server-side tracking is not a replacement for pixel tracking in most cases. It is a complement. Running both in parallel with proper deduplication gives you the broadest possible coverage and the most complete conversion signal. Prioritize your highest-value conversion events first, such as demo requests, trial signups, and purchase completions.
4. Map Your Tech Stack to the Full Customer Journey
The Challenge It Solves
Many marketing operations stacks are built around the tools a team happens to use rather than the journey a buyer actually takes. This creates coverage gaps where entire stages of the buying process go untracked, leaving blind spots in your attribution and making it impossible to understand which touchpoints are moving prospects through the funnel.
The Strategy Explained
Start with the customer journey and work backward to your tools. Map out every stage a typical B2B SaaS buyer moves through: awareness, consideration, evaluation, decision, and post-purchase expansion. For each stage, identify which channels and touchpoints are active, and then verify that your current stack has a tool capturing data at each one.
This exercise often reveals that certain stages are well-instrumented while others are invisible. Paid social might be heavily tracked at the top of the funnel, but content engagement in the consideration stage may go completely unattributed. Webinar attendance, sales call outcomes, and trial behavior are common gaps in B2B SaaS stacks.
Implementation Steps
1. Document every stage of your buyer journey and list the channels and content types active at each stage.
2. Map each stage to the tool currently responsible for capturing data there, noting any stages with no coverage.
3. Identify which events at each stage are being passed to your attribution system and which are being captured in isolation without connecting to the broader customer journey record.
4. Prioritize closing the gaps at stages closest to conversion first, since those have the most direct impact on revenue attribution accuracy.
5. Configure your attribution platform to ingest events from every covered stage so the full journey is visible in a single view.
Pro Tips
Pay particular attention to the handoff between marketing and sales. This is where tracking gaps are most common in B2B SaaS. Ensure that CRM events like opportunity creation, stage progression, and closed-won are flowing back into your attribution system so the full journey from first touch to revenue is connected.

6. Use First-Party Data Enrichment to Improve Ad Platform Performance
The Challenge It Solves
Ad platforms like Meta and Google rely on machine learning to optimize targeting and bidding. The quality of that optimization depends directly on the quality of the conversion signals you send back to those platforms. When your conversion data is incomplete, delayed, or based on browser-side events that ad blockers have degraded, the algorithm is working with a distorted picture of who is actually converting.
The Strategy Explained
First-party data enrichment means sending your ad platforms the richest possible conversion signals based on data you own: CRM records, server-side events, revenue data, and customer attributes. Instead of relying solely on a pixel firing when someone lands on a thank-you page, you are sending the platform a server-side event enriched with customer match data, conversion value, and other signals that help the algorithm understand exactly who converted and what they were worth.
Both Meta and Google officially document that enriched server-side conversion events improve the performance of their machine learning systems. When the algorithm has better data, it can find more people who look like your best customers and bid more efficiently for that audience.
Implementation Steps
1. Identify your highest-value conversion events and ensure they are being captured server-side with full enrichment, including email address, phone number where available, and conversion value.
2. Configure customer match lists using your CRM data and upload them to Meta and Google to improve audience targeting for prospecting and remarketing campaigns.
3. Pass revenue values from your CRM or payment system back to your ad platforms so bidding algorithms can optimize for revenue rather than just conversion volume.
4. Monitor signal quality scores in your ad platform dashboards and use them as an indicator of how well your enrichment setup is working.
Pro Tips
Focus on the quality of conversion signals rather than just the quantity. Sending the platform a high volume of low-quality or duplicate events can actually degrade algorithm performance. Work with your attribution platform to ensure that the events you are sending are accurate, deduplicated, and enriched with the customer attributes that matter most for targeting.
7. Connect Pipeline and Revenue Data to Your Ad Reporting
The Challenge It Solves
When ad reporting stops at lead volume or cost per lead, marketing teams make budget decisions based on metrics that do not reflect actual business outcomes. A campaign that generates a high volume of cheap leads may be producing prospects that never convert to revenue. A campaign with a higher cost per lead may be driving your most valuable customers. Without pipeline and revenue data in your ad reporting, you cannot tell the difference.
The Strategy Explained
Connecting your CRM pipeline stages and closed-won revenue to your ad campaign data transforms your reporting from a surface-level activity summary into a revenue-connected decision-making tool. This means being able to see, at the campaign or even ad level, which campaigns are generating opportunities, which are producing closed deals, and what the actual return on ad spend is when measured against real revenue rather than lead proxies.

Implementation Steps
1. Integrate your CRM with your attribution platform so that opportunity creation, stage changes, and closed-won events are passed back to the marketing data layer.
2. Connect your payment or billing system, such as Stripe, to your attribution platform so that actual revenue figures are tied to the campaigns that influenced them.
3. Configure your reporting to show pipeline value and closed revenue by campaign, channel, and ad set alongside traditional metrics like impressions, clicks, and cost.
4. Establish a regular reporting cadence where budget decisions are made using revenue-connected data rather than lead volume or cost per lead alone.
Pro Tips
Be patient with the data. Revenue attribution in B2B SaaS requires time because sales cycles are long. Build your reporting windows to account for your average sales cycle length so you are not drawing conclusions from incomplete data. A 90-day or longer attribution window is often necessary to capture the full revenue impact of a campaign.
